Biggest win of the season. Hats off to Ron. Cancer, re-brand, ownership change, his mom, fans calling for his job every week, and all he does is keep grinding.

Scott called his best game. Play action bootleg for TH, recognized the Eagles weakness and attacked their run defense. He called a great game. I called for his head last week, so I have to give him props when he deserves it. JDR's defense continues to perform and it was reported today he's getting Chase back.

I've been saying Heinicke deserves the chance to play his way out of the lineup. He hasn't done that yet. As skinsdad pointed out last night, recovering that horrific snap from Larsen was huge. He should be the starter vs Houston. I believe he will be.

We got preseason Robinson last night. He was the player of the game imo. The time of possession was unreal. Old school Gibbs football last night.

Lucas is really struggling, but other than that the o-line helped control the clock and keep that Eagles offense on the sideline.

This is going to be an elite WR unit once we get a franchise QB and a couple of more offensive lineman.

Logan looked quicker last night. I think we might get some production from him moving forward. I don't want to have to go looking for a TE this off-season. We have too many other needs.

Jaw dropped when Troy Aikman said we had the best DT duo in the league. Love it!

I saw Bostic make a play or two. Davis isn't Parsons, but he's not a bust like I feared he was about eight weeks ago.

Fuller has been good for about a month now. Harris need to teach BSJ how to rub the WR with his shoulder pad and move him that way instead of grabbing and holding. That said, BSJ is really good. Forced fumble, confident as all get out, and has a high ceiling. Wildgoose gave one up.

Forrest had a pick and a FR. I'm not sure safety is really a need THIS off-season. As long as McCain can get where he need to be on time we might be good.

Slye and the whole ST balled. Coverage was great. Hate that holding call on AG's return, but it was the right one.

Have to find a way to get to NY at 7-5. Playoffs are still not probable but have moved from unlikely to possible.
